knowing Electrostatic Precipitators

An electrostatic precipitator, often referred to as an ESP, is surely an air filtration device that gets rid of fine particles, like dust and smoke, from the flowing fuel utilizing the pressure of an induced electrostatic cost. This technology can be a staple in industrial pollution answers and is particularly successful in capturing airborne particles from textile creation processes. The design and performance of an ESP make it an ideal option for decreasing emissions in industries where by air good quality is a concern, for example textile production. In textile production, ESPs function a vital element in running emissions. Among the many myriad pollutants released during textile producing, Kleanland's ESP efficiently capture organic oils, dyes, and fiber particles, which might be widespread by-goods of the procedure. By purifying the air, ESPs add to some cleaner output ecosystem and enable textile manufacturers adhere to stringent environmental rules.
